India’s rise as a strong nation has become an eyesore for many people, the BJP said on Thursday, amid opposition parties such as the Congress targeting the Modi government over fresh allegations against the Adani Group.
The Organised Crime and Corruption Reporting Project (OCCRP) trained its guns on billionaire Gautam Adani’s group, alleging that hundreds of millions of dollars were invested in publicly traded group stocks through Mauritius-based ‘opaque’ investment funds managed by partners of promoter family.
Latching on to the claims, the Congress targeted the government and said “corruption” in shell companies linked to the conglomerate is getting stronger and only a joint parliamentary committee probe can uncover the truth.
